Salt Lake City, Utah Software License Agreement — Detailed A software license agreement is a legal contract between the software vendor and the user that outlines the terms and conditions under which the software can be used. In the context of Salt Lake City, Utah, there are different types of software license agreements available, each with its own specificities. These agreements are designed to protect the rights of software developers, distributors, and end-users and ensure fair usage of software products. Here are some of the different types of Salt Lake City, Utah Software License Agreements — Detailed: 1. End-User License Agreement (EULA): This type of agreement is commonly used for commercial off-the-shelf software (COTS). It outlines the terms and conditions that end-users must comply with when using a particular software product. It typically covers issues such as limitations on the number of installations or user licenses, restrictions on modifying the software, and intellectual property rights. 2. Open Source Software License Agreement: Open source software licenses, such as the GNU General Public License (GPL), operate under a different set of principles. These licenses grant users additional rights, such as the ability to view, modify, and distribute the source code. However, they also come with certain obligations, such as providing source code modifications to the community. 3. Proprietary Software License Agreement: Proprietary software license agreements are tailored by software vendors and provide exclusive rights to use the software within defined parameters. These agreements often prohibit users from sharing or modifying the software's source code. 4. Enterprise Software License Agreement: Enterprise software license agreements are specifically designed for large organizations with complex software needs. They typically cover multiple software licenses, maintenance and support, upgrade rights, multi-user access, and other considerations related to enterprise-level software deployment. 5. Software Development Agreement: This type of agreement is used in Salt Lake City, Utah, between software developers and their clients. It outlines the scope of the project, project timelines, intellectual property ownership, payment terms, and other relevant aspects. This agreement ensures that both parties understand their rights and obligations during software development. In conclusion, Salt Lake City, Utah, offers various types of software license agreements tailored to different software usage situations. The type of agreement chosen depends on the nature of the software, the rights and obligations of the parties involved, and any specific local or regional legal requirements. Whether you are a software developer, distributor, or end-user in Salt Lake City, Utah, it is important to understand the specific terms and conditions of the relevant software license agreement to ensure compliance and protection of your rights.
Para su conveniencia, debajo del texto en español le brindamos la versión completa de este formulario en inglés. For your convenience, the complete English version of this form is attached below the Spanish version.